Is It All About the Bling? Not Quite, But Close Enough

While the luxurious trappings are undeniably sweet, the real perk of Gold Class is the peace of mind. You're practically guaranteed a seat (no more morning commutes spent clinging to dear life!), and the reduced crowds make the journey a breeze.

How to buy a Gold Class ticket?

What is Gold Class In Dubai Metro Image 2

Gold Class tickets can be purchased at metro station ticket booths or from vending machines. Just look for the option that says "Gold Class."

How much more expensive is a Gold Class ticket?

QuickTip: The more attention, the more retention.Help reference icon

Prices vary depending on the distance you're traveling, but generally, a Gold Class ticket is about double the price of a regular ticket.
